You cannot select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Christoph Krapp af28d8a539 ath79: add support for GL.iNet GL-AR750S
Right now this patch adds nor image generation only. NAND image
generation is not supportet at the moment.

Furtheremore support for the MicroSD port is not implemented as of now.

Specification:
- SOC: QCA9563 (775MHz)
- Flash: 16 MiB (W25Q128FVSG)
- RAM: 128 MiB DDR2
- Ethernet: 2x 1Gbps LAN + 1x 1Gbps WAN
- Wireless: 2.4GHz (bgn) and 5GHz (ac)
- USB: 1x USB 2.0 port
- Button: 1x switch button, 1x reset button
- LED: 3x LEDS (green)
  - Another LED can be accessed on GPIO 7 if soldered

Flash instruction:
- Set static ip to 192.168.1.2
- Unplug the power cord
- Hold reset button
- Plug power back in
- Right led will flash 5 times
- Release reset button
- Browse to 192.168.1.1
- Choose sysupgrade image in NOR-flash section
- Press "update nor firmware"
- After successful transfer unplug network cable before device restarts

Signed-off-by: Christoph Krapp <achterin@googlemail.com>
[resolve merge conflicts, rename buttons, use switch input type for mode
switch]
Signed-off-by: Mathias Kresin <dev@kresin.me>
5 years ago
..
ar724x.dtsi ath79: add pinmux node to ar724x.dtsi 6 years ago
ar934x.dtsi ath79: fix dts warnings 6 years ago
ar1022_iodata_wn-ag300dgr.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7100.dtsi ath79: fix dtc compiler warnings 6 years ago
ar7161_buffalo_wzr-hp-ag300h.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7161_dlink_dir-825-b1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7161_netgear_wndr3700.dts ath79: specify "firmware" partition format for WNDR3700 and v2 6 years ago
ar7161_netgear_wndr3700.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7161_netgear_wndr3700v2.dts ath79: specify "firmware" partition format for WNDR3700 and v2 6 years ago
ar7161_netgear_wndr3800.dts ath79: specify "firmware" partition format for Netgear WNDR3800 6 years ago
ar7161_ubnt_routerstation-pro.dts ath79: add syscon compatible property to ar7100 ethernet nodes 6 years ago
ar7161_ubnt_routerstation.dts ath79: initial support for Ubiquiti RouterStation and RouterStation Pro 6 years ago
ar7161_ubnt_routerstation.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7240.dtsi ath79: fix dts warnings 6 years ago
ar7240_buffalo_whr-g301n.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7240_netgear_wnr612-v2.dts ath79: add SoC or family compatible 6 years ago
ar7240_netgear_wnr612-v2.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7240_on_n150r.dts ath79: add SoC or family compatible 6 years ago
ar7240_tplink_tl-wr74xn-v1.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7240_tplink_tl-wr740n-v1.dts ath79: add SoC or family compatible 6 years ago
ar7240_tplink_tl-wr740n-v3.dts ath79: add SoC or family compatible 6 years ago
ar7240_tplink_tl-wr741-v1.dts ath79: add SoC or family compatible 6 years ago
ar7240_tplink_tl-wr743nd-v1.dts ath79: add SoC or family compatible 6 years ago
ar7240_tplink_tl-wr841-v5.dts ath79: add SoC or family compatible 6 years ago
ar7240_tplink_tl-wr941-v4.dts ath79: add SoC or family compatible 6 years ago
ar7241.dtsi ath79: fix dts warnings 6 years ago
ar7241_tplink.dtsi ath79: Define firmware partition format to all boards where applicable 6 years ago
ar7241_tplink_tl-mr3x20.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7241_tplink_tl-mr3220-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7241_tplink_tl-mr3420-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7241_tplink_tl-wr841-v7.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7241_tplink_tl-wr842n-v1.dts ath79: add support for TP-Link TL-WR842N/ND v1 router 5 years ago
ar7241_ubnt_airrouter.dts ath79: add SoC or family compatible 6 years ago
ar7241_ubnt_bullet-m.dts ath79: add SoC or family compatible 6 years ago
ar7241_ubnt_nano-m.dts ath79: add SoC or family compatible 6 years ago
ar7241_ubnt_rocket-m.dts ath79: add SoC or family compatible 6 years ago
ar7241_ubnt_unifi.dts ath79: Define firmware partition format to all boards where applicable 6 years ago
ar7241_ubnt_xm.dtsi ath79: Define firmware partition format to all boards where applicable 6 years ago
ar7241_ubnt_xm_outdoor.dtsi ath79: split ubnt outdoor device leds into separate dtsi 6 years ago
ar7242.dtsi ath79: Add switch reset definition in dts 6 years ago
ar7242_avm_fritz300e.dts ath79: add AVM EVA firmware partition compatible 6 years ago
ar7242_buffalo_bhr-4grv.dts ath79: fix MAC address for Buffalo BHR-4GRV 6 years ago
ar7242_buffalo_wzr-bhr.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7242_buffalo_wzr-hp-g302h-a1a0.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7242_buffalo_wzr-hp-g450h.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ar7242_tplink_tl-wr2543-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9132.dtsi ath79: ag71xx: apply interface mode to MII0/1_CTRL on ar71xx/ar913x 6 years ago
ar9132_tplink_tl-wa901nd-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9132_tplink_tl-wr941-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9132_tplink_tl-wr1043nd-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9330.dtsi ath79: fix dts warnings 6 years ago
ar9330_glinet_ar150.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9330_pqi_air-pen.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331.dtsi ath79: add tl-mr3020-v1 support 6 years ago
ar9331_dptechnics_dpt-module.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_dragino_ms14.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_embeddedwireless_dorin.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_etactica_eg200.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_onion_omega.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_pisen_wmm003n.dts ath79: Define firmware partition format to all boards where applicable 6 years ago
ar9331_tplink_tl-mr10u.dts ath79: rename dts/image using manufacturer_board scheme 6 years ago
ar9331_tplink_tl-mr3020-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_tplink_tl-mr3040-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9331_tplink_tl-wr703n.dts ath79: rename dts/image using manufacturer_board scheme 6 years ago
ar9331_tplink_tl-wr703n_tl-mr10u.dtsi ath79: Define firmware partition format to all boards where applicable 6 years ago
ar9331_tplink_tl-wr740nd-v4.dts ath79: add SoC or family compatible 6 years ago
ar9331_tplink_tl-wr741nd-v4.dts ath79: add SoC or family compatible 6 years ago
ar9331_tplink_tl-wr741nd-v4.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9341.dtsi ath79: ar934x: Update dts for current ag71xx driver 6 years ago
ar9341_pcs_cr3000.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9341_tplink_tl-wr842n-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9342_iodata_etg3-r.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9342_ubnt_bullet-m-xw.dts ath79: ubnt-bullet-m-xw: Remove eth1 disabled node 5 years ago
ar9342_ubnt_lap-120.dts ath79: add SoC or family compatible 6 years ago
ar9342_ubnt_nanostation-ac-loco.dts ath79: add SoC or family compatible 6 years ago
ar9342_ubnt_nanostation-ac.dts ath79: add SoC or family compatible 6 years ago
ar9342_ubnt_wa.dtsi ath79: add SoC or family compatible 6 years ago
ar9342_ubnt_xw.dtsi ath79: ubnt-bullet-m-xw: Move eth0 mtd-mac-address to the common include 5 years ago
ar9344.dtsi ath79: fix dts warnings 6 years ago
ar9344_dlink_dir-8x5.dtsi ath79: add d-link dir-825-c1 and dir-835-a1 5 years ago
ar9344_dlink_dir-825-c1.dts ath79: add d-link dir-825-c1 and dir-835-a1 5 years ago
ar9344_dlink_dir-835-a1.dts ath79: add d-link dir-825-c1 and dir-835-a1 5 years ago
ar9344_ocedo_raccoon.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9344_pcs_cap324.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9344_pcs_cr5000.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9344_tplink_tl-wdr3600.dts ath79: add SoC or family compatible 6 years ago
ar9344_tplink_tl-wdr4300.dts ath79: add SoC or family compatible 6 years ago
ar9344_tplink_tl-wdr4300.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ar9344_wd_mynet-wifi-rangeextender.dts ath79: add support for WD My Net Wi-Fi Range Extender 6 years ago
ar9344_winchannel_wb2000.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
ath79.dtsi ath79: ar934x: Update dts for current ag71xx driver 6 years ago
qca953x.dtsi ath79: rename qca9533.dtsi to qca953x.dtsi 6 years ago
qca956x.dtsi ath79: fix pinmux reg value for QCA956x 5 years ago
qca9531_glinet_ar300m-nand.dts ath79: fix GL.iNet GL-AR300M sysupgrade 6 years ago
qca9531_glinet_ar300m-nor.dts ath79: fix GL.iNet GL-AR300M sysupgrade 6 years ago
qca9531_glinet_ar300m.dtsi ath79: fix GL.iNet GL-AR300M sysupgrade 6 years ago
qca9531_glinet_gl-x750.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9533_tplink_tl-wr841-v9.dts ath79: add support for indicating the boot state using multiple leds 6 years ago
qca9533_tplink_tl-wr841-v11.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9533_tplink_tl-wr841.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9557.dtsi ath79: fix pinmux reg size for QCA955x 5 years ago
qca9557_buffalo_bhr-4grv2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9557_iodata_wn-ac-dgr.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9557_iodata_wn-ac1167dgr.dts ath79: add support for I-O DATA WN-AC1167DGR 6 years ago
qca9557_iodata_wn-ac1600dgr2.dts ath79: add support for I-O DATA WN-AC1167DGR 6 years ago
qca9558_devolo_dvl1xxx.dtsi ath79: add support for devolo WiFi pro 1200e 5 years ago
qca9558_devolo_dvl1200e.dts ath79: add support for devolo WiFi pro 1200e 5 years ago
qca9558_devolo_dvl1750c.dts ath79: add support for devolo WiFi pro 1750c 5 years ago
qca9558_ocedo_koala.dts ath79: fix OCEDO Koala ethernet configuration 5 years ago
qca9558_openmesh_om5p-ac-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9558_tplink_archer-c7-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9558_tplink_archer-c7-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9558_tplink_archer-c7.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9558_tplink_tl-wdr4900-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9558_tplink_tl-wr1043nd-v2.dts ath79: rename dts/image using manufacturer_board scheme 6 years ago
qca9558_tplink_tl-wr1043nd-v3.dts ath79: rename dts/image using manufacturer_board scheme 6 years ago
qca9558_tplink_tl-wr1043nd.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9561_avm_fritz4020.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9561_tplink_archer-c5x.dtsi ath79: add support for Archer C58/C59 v1 6 years ago
qca9561_tplink_archer-c58-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9561_tplink_archer-c59-v1.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9563_dlink_dir-859-a1.dts ath79: add support for D-Link DIR-859 A1 5 years ago
qca9563_elecom_wrc-300ghbk2-i.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9563_glinet_ar750s.dts ath79: add support for GL.iNet GL-AR750S 5 years ago
qca9563_nec_wg800hp.dts ath79: add support for NEC Aterm WG800HP 5 years ago
qca9563_phicomm_k2t.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9563_rosinson_wr818.dts ath79: Define firmware partition format to all boards where applicable 6 years ago
qca9563_tplink_archer-a7-v5.dts ath79: add support for TP-Link Archer A7 5 years ago
qca9563_tplink_archer-c7-v5.dts ath79: add support for TP-Link Archer C7 v5 5 years ago
qca9563_tplink_archer-x7-v5.dtsi ath79: dts: Remove newly added default-state=off property 5 years ago
qca9563_tplink_re450-v2.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9563_tplink_tl-wr1043n.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9563_tplink_tl-wr1043nd-v4.dts tre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ago
qca9563_ubnt_unifiac-lite.dts ath79: add support for Unifi AC Mesh 6 years ago
qca9563_ubnt_unifiac-lite.dtsi ath79: add support for Unifi AC Mesh 6 years ago
qca9563_ubnt_unifiac-mesh-pro.dts ath79: add support for UniFi AC-Mesh Pro 6 years ago
qca9563_ubnt_unifiac-mesh.dts ath79: add support for Unifi AC Mesh 6 years ago
qca9563_ubnt_unifiac-pro.dts ath79: add support for UniFi AC-Mesh Pro 6 years ago
qca9563_ubnt_unifiac-pro.dtsi ath79: add support for UniFi AC-Mesh Pro 6 years ago
qca9563_ubnt_unifiac.dtsi treewide: dts: Remove default-state=off property from all gpio LED nodes 5 years ago